Output d3c8d3ba44e56ee2136f6d161bbb555f62c0a6ec2db13569e7cb795f4073725d:0

value
302385789
script pubkey
OP_0 OP_PUSHBYTES_20 120c2670ac8b969f4169d6e7ceb0b9fd43e3522e
address
ltc1qzgxzvu9v3wtf7stf6mnuav9el4p7x53w46ewc6
transaction
d3c8d3ba44e56ee2136f6d161bbb555f62c0a6ec2db13569e7cb795f4073725d
spent
true